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Patients suspected for pulmonary embolism undergoing a computed tomography pulmonary angiography
- Minimum age 50 years
Exclusion
- Temporarily or permanently incompetent patient not able to give informed consent
- No informed consent obtained for other reasons
- Allergic to iodine based contrast media
- Impaired renal function
- Patients with thyreotoxicosis
- Non-diagnostic quality of computed tomography images
